A sample of gold (Au) has a mass of 35.12 g. Calculate the number of moles of gold (Au) in the sample and record in.

Respuesta :

kaykaytate kaykaytate
  • 21-10-2016
35.12g of Au * (1mole of Au/ 196.9665g of Au) = 0.1783mole of Au
